Jennifer Pomeranz, JD, MPH, is Director of Legal Initiatives at the Rudd Center for Food Policy and Obesity at Yale University. Ms. Pomeranz has a long record of academic achievement, having received her BA from University of Michigan, her JD from Cornell Law School, and her Master’s degree from Harvard School of Public Health. Ms. Pomeranz has worked and published on the topics of legal solutions to obesity, marketing to children, the First Amendment, menu labeling, weight bias, food access, and health disparities.
